Mee Djin Couture


Re-designing corporate identity is always a challenging task. Decided to keep using the old logo because it's not only chic but presenting the company very well, and choose to change the color corporate logo and overall appearance of the company to show the elegant side and make it more modern.

Mee Djin Couture is one of the reputable bridal in Surabaya for its service and design, offers a wide range of wedding and party dresses collection. And began expanding into the lifestyle. 

Quoted from their website: "Mee Djin is now one step closer to your life. We can customize your corporate uniform that looks professional yet still stand at the front of current fashion. Mee Djin also comes to assist your interior design project."

A logo design and business card design for Marissa Suwandi Interior Design, interior designer and consultant. Using the initials of the name and make it as a symbol in structural shape to evoke the feeling of kilter, balance, and elegance. The overall design convey the style of the designer's artwork.

One of my latest projects, Esther Lin, a branding of young talented Indonesian fashion designer. Esther Lin is commited to providing the right style with an elegant taste of couture collection. The logo are designed to give an endless look with a bit of sweet touch yet simple and elegant. The script font is specially designed to represent the creative stroke of the designer. A monochrome color used for the logo is pastel grey to give the timeless and classic atmospheric of quality.

Sweet As Lollipop: Vanila







Creating a logo that represent the image of Vanila, a member of Seven Icons, one of Indonesia's girlbands. She's about to launch her first collection of jewelry and accessories, named as hers Vanila
The lollipop image represent Vanila, aka Miss Lollipop, while the color to create a sweet and lovely vibes. To reflect the brand’s free spirit, the circle and border are placed randomly around the main logo.
